Snow around Magnolia
November 22nd, 2010 by Doug Alder
When it comes to snow this morning, the one main trouble spot seems to be the Magnolia Bridge (pictured above). As of 10am, it was still covered in snow in some spots but was fairly easy to navigate. A few drivers are taking it slow, especially those coming down the hill out of Magnolia. The main roads and side streets across Magnolia are bare and wet as of 10.
We also snapped some photos around 10:30 this morning in Magnolia Village and Magnolia Park.

Winter’s (hopefully) last blast
February 26th, 2009 by Gladys
Around 5 a.m. this morning, snow began to fall in Seattle and here in Magnolia, leaving up to an inch on the ground. As of 8:30am, most of the snow is off the streets and just lingering on cars and lawns. The sun is actually starting to come out right now.
All Seattle Public Schools started two hours late today with buses on snow routes and there are just a few changes for Metro buses. SDOT had its plows on the the main arterial routes.
The forecast is for decreasing showers and warmer temperatures so the snow should melt away quickly.

Snow day make up
January 11th, 2009 by Gladys
Sure, it was lots of fun for the school kids who missed three days of school due to the big snowstorm but now the Seattle school district has announced that the students will have to make up those days at the end of the year.
Three additional days have been added to the Seattle school calendar. Snow makeup days set for June 17, 18 and 19, 2009. This new calendar plan assumes that there won’t be any more days missed due to the weather. Let’s hope that holds true, we think we have all had enough snow to last us for awhile.
